Exploring Window Types for Luton Homes
The market offers a large range of window types, each with unique features and advantages. Selecting the best type depends on the particular needs of the property, architectural design, individual preferences, and budget. Here are some popular window types commonly discovered and ideal for properties in Luton:
Casement Windows: These are the most typical type of window in the UK, depended upon one side and opening outwards like a door fitters luton.
- Functions: Excellent ventilation, simple to clean up from within, excellent security with multi-point locking systems, and flexible designs.
- Viability for Luton: Well-suited for many property designs in Luton and offer outstanding weather sealing versus the UK environment.
- Styles: Available in numerous configurations such as single sash, French sash (double windows opening outwards from the center), and top-hung casement (opening from the top).
Sash Windows: Characterized by two or more panels (sashes) that move vertically previous each other. Often connected with traditional Victorian and Georgian architecture.
- Functions: Classic aesthetic, excellent ventilation with leading and bottom sash opening, and can be energy efficient with modern upgrades like double glazing.
- Suitability for Luton: Ideal for duration properties in Luton and areas with preservation concerns, contributing to the conventional beauty of the town. Modern sash windows integrate timeless aesthetic appeals with modern-day efficiency.
- Styles: Available in traditional lumber or modern-day uPVC, with alternatives for cords and weights or spiral balances for smooth operation.
Tilt and Turn Windows: These versatile windows offer double functionality-- they can tilt inwards for ventilation and completely open inwards for simple cleansing and access.
- Features: Excellent ventilation choices, simple to clean both inside and out from inside your home, boosted security as they can be tilted open a little while remaining locked, and modern, tidy lines.
- Suitability for Luton: Suitable for modern homes and homes in Luton, offering usefulness and ease of maintenance, especially in multi-story buildings.
- Designs: Typically readily available in contemporary designs and materials like uPVC and aluminium.
Bay Windows: Projecting outwards from the wall, bay windows produce an alcove within a space, offering increased space, light, and scenic views.
- Functions: Increased natural light, enhanced sense of area, appealing architectural feature both internally and externally.
- Suitability for Luton: Can include beauty to both standard and modern homes in Luton. Perfect for taking full advantage of light in rooms and creating focal points.
- Styles: Can be built from various window types, including sash and sash windows, frequently with a combination of repaired and opening panes.
Awning Windows: Hinged at the top and opening outwards from the bottom, awning windows are created to supply ventilation even throughout light rain.
- Functions: Excellent ventilation even in damp weather condition, excellent security as narrow opening makes them challenging to gain access to from outside when slanted, and appropriate for locations requiring discreet ventilation.
- Viability for Luton: Practical for cooking areas and bathrooms in Luton where ventilation is important, and for locations exposed to dominating winds and rain.
Fixed Windows (Picture Windows): These windows do not open and are designed exclusively to offer light and views.
- Functions: Maximum natural light, unblocked views, often energy efficient due to absence of opening mechanisms, and can be created in large sizes.
- Suitability for Luton: Ideal for making the most of light in spaces with great views and for integration into contemporary designs in Luton. Can be combined with opening windows for ventilation.
Window Materials: Choosing the Right Frame for Luton's Climate
The product of window frames substantially impacts their performance, toughness, and visual appeals. Common window frame products consist of:
uP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ride): A popular modern-day option, particularly in the UK, known for its affordability, low maintenance, and energy performance.
- Pros: Affordable, exceptional thermal insulation, low upkeep (no painting or staining), long lasting and weather-resistant, and offered in numerous colours and finishes.
- Cons: Can in some cases lack the aesthetic appeal of natural wood, can be vulnerable to fading or warping in extreme heat, and recycling processes are still developing.
- Suitability for Luton: Highly ideal for Luton due to its cost-effectiveness, energy performance, and weather resistance, making it a useful option for many homeowners.
Wood (Wood): A traditional and aesthetically pleasing product, offering natural beauty and heat.
- Pros: Beautiful natural look, exceptional insulation homes, sustainable if sourced properly, and long life expectancy with correct maintenance.
- Cons: Higher initial cost, requires routine maintenance (painting, staining, sealing) to avoid rot and decay, and can be vulnerable to wetness damage if not properly dealt with.
- Suitability for Luton: Suitable for standard homes and sanctuary in Luton, contributing to the character of period properties. Needs commitment to ongoing maintenance to maintain its beauty and performance.
Aluminium: A strong and light-weight material, understood for its streamlined, contemporary look and toughness.
- Pros: Strong and durable, slim frames for maximum glass location, low upkeep, recyclable, and readily available in a wide variety of powder-coated colours.
- Cons: Lower thermal insulation compared to uPVC and wood (though thermally broken aluminium frames improve this), can be more pricey than uPVC.
- Viability for Luton: Ideal for modern homes and commercial buildings in Luton, using a modern-day visual and needing minimal maintenance. Thermally broken frames are suggested for optimum energy performance.
Composite Windows: Combining the advantages of different products, typically with a wood interior for heat and an aluminium exterior for resilience and low upkeep.
- Pros: Best of both worlds-- interior warmth and beauty of wood combined with exterior resilience and low upkeep of aluminium, exceptional thermal and acoustic performance.
- Cons: Higher cost compared to upvc doors luton and aluminium windows.
- Viability for Luton: A premium choice for property owners in Luton looking for top-tier efficiency, looks, and low maintenance. A long-lasting investment in quality and toughness.

Setup and Maintenance of Luton Windows
Correct setup is important for window performance and durability. It is recommended to use reliable window installers who are experienced in dealing with different window types and materials. Following setup, routine upkeep is important to keep windows in ideal condition: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ean window glass and frames frequently with moderate soapy water to remove dirt and particles.
- Lubrication: Lubricate hinges and locking systems occasionally to guarantee smooth operation.
- Sealant Inspection: Inspect window seals and sealant around the frames frequently for any indications of damage or deterioration and reseal if required to avoid drafts and water ingress.
- Lumber Window Care: For wood windows, regular painting or staining is vital to safeguard the wood from wetness and prolong its lifespan.

Q: What is double glazing and is it worth it in Luton?A: Double glazing consists of 2 panes of glass separated by a space filled with air or an inert gas. It significantly enhances thermal and acoustic insulation compared to single glazing. Double glazing is absolutely worth it in Luton, supplying much better energy efficiency, noise reduction, and comfort, particularly throughout chillier months.

Q: What are Window Energy Ratings (WERs)?A: Window Energy Ratings (WERs) are a system utilized in the UK to rate the energy efficiency of windows. They are graded from A++ (most energy efficient) to G (least energy efficient). Picking windows with a greater WER score will contribute to higher energy savings.
